Satinder to umpire in Champions Trophy

Chandigarh, Nov 23 (UNI) City based International Grade I umpire Satinder Sharma, has been appointed umpire by the International Hockey Federation (FIH) for the Champions Trophy to be held at Kuala Lumpur (Malaysia) from November 29 to December 9.

According to Chandigarh Hockey Association secretary Yash Pal Vohra, it will be his fourth assignment in the Champions Trophy.

Satinder, who works as Assistant Manager, State Bank of India, Panjab University Campus branch, has already officiated in the Champions Trophy in Colonge (Germany) 2002, Chennai 2005 and Teressa (Spain) 2006.

Satinder enjoys the distinction of having officiated in all the leading hockey tournaments held under the aegis of the FIH including Junior and Senior World Cups, Olympic Qualifiers and Athens Olympics. Forty-two year-old Satinder has also been appointed for the 2008 Beijing Olympics.
